                                                                                    We've got a batting line-up that could flounder us a world cup on their day, but I don't think we've got the bowlers - other than Boult.

                                                                                    Lochie is quick, but inconsistent.

                                                                                    Matt Henry can bowl a decent opening spell, but doesn't have enough variations to be a decent option at the death.

                                                                                    Neesh can't bowl a consistent line - he's straying down leg regularly.

                                                                                    Timmy's stats are very poor since the last CWC.

                                                                                    CdG is cannon fodder unless conditions suit him.

                                                                                    Santner is ok as a spinner, but he's no world beater in terms of taking wickets.

                                                                                    Ish can't bowl six good deliveries in an over - and hence is under pressure from Astle.
